Four writers come together for an evening of poetry and fiction

By Barbara McKenna

UCSC's Creative Writing Program has grown in recent years to become the nucleus of a talented and increasingly acclaimed cluster of poets and novelists. Four core faculty in the program, all of whom have published new work in the past year, will come together for the first time for a special evening of poetry and fiction readings on Thursday, April 9.

This literary quartet is a presentation of the Humanities Lecture Series, sponsored jointly by UCSC's Humanities Division and the Museum of Art and History. It takes place from 7 to 8 p.m. at the Museum of Art and History at the McPherson Center, 705 Front St., Santa Cruz. The reading is free and open to the public. A reception follows.
